President Al-Zubaidi praises the efforts of medical staff in treating citizens and wounded

The President of the Southern Transitional Council, President Aidaroos Al-Zubaidi, met on Friday in Aden the capital, with heads of the medical departments and doctors who treat war-wounded, in presence of Major General Ahmed Saeed bin Brik, Chairman of the National Assembly, Major General Salem al-Suqtari, member of the Presidency of the Transitional Council, and Dr. Abdul-Nasser al-Wali, member of the Presidency of the Transitional Council, head of the local leadership in the capital Aden.

President Al-Zubaidi listened to a detailed explanation on the medical services and the level of care provided to the wounded in several medical facilities in the capital Aden, in addition to the difficulties and obstacles that hinder their workflow, in which he praised the efforts of medical teams to treat war-wounded and the citizens in the capital Aden.

President Al-Zubaidi affirmed that the Southern Transitional Council is making great efforts to coordinate with the supporting bodies and organizations to provide the necessary needs to the health sector.

For their part, the heads of the medical teams expressed their appreciation to the leadership of the Transitional Council for providing the necessary needs for treating the wounded, stressing that they would do their utmost to ensure that the wounded and the injured receive the necessary care and attention, despite the hard conditions experienced by most medical facilities.
